# Ostrand Plant — Capacity Decision (Managers Only)

Quick summary for branch managers: we're capping the Ostrand facility at two shifts rather than adding a third line. Demand for the Kelvane series hasn't justified the spend, and logistics costs out of the valley keep climbing. Don't circulate beyond this group. The underlying plan is summarised confidentially below.

confidential, kahog-bawif: The northern region missed its Pramir quota by 20.0 percent last quarter. Casaxek Freight plans to lower the Fraion list price by 41.5 percent in December. The finance team signed off on a budget of $236.4 million for Project Druius. The renewal with Fenysix Partners closes at $91.3 million a year, 2.1 percent below the last contract.

## Further Reading

Load tests against the Quillcart checkout flow run nightly from the Harrowgate staging cluster. Synthetic payment tokens only; production credentials are never used. Rate limits and WAF exemptions for test traffic are scoped by source tag. Threat-model notes, traffic profiles, and the test-token policy are documented on the internal page below.

runbook for tagug-hafog: https://jira.lumiclabs.internal/projects/pages/pages/9773c0d8

# Data Stores: Crumbline Cutoff Service

Crumbline enforces the 2 p.m. order cutoff for next-day bakery fulfillment. Cutoff rules live in a single Postgres table; the scheduler reads it every minute. Stale rules usually mean a failed sync job — restart it before anything else. To inspect the rules table directly, use the connection string below.

primary connection of kagef-yagug = redis://druath_svc:vN@db-e0f5.ordinsys.internal:5432/olidor